Must-Ask Questions Before You Sign


Before hiring a contractor, ask the right questions to safeguard your investment and achieve your dream result. Here are key topics to cover:


- Are you fully insured and licensed to work in Durham Region?

- How many years of experience do you have locally with projects similar to mine?

- Can you provide references or examples of previous work in Whitby, Brooklin, or the surrounding areas?

- What is your process for project management and communication?

- Who will be on-site each day, and do you use your own dedicated team?

- Do you offer warranties or after-service care?

- What’s the anticipated timeline, especially considering winter or holiday constraints?

Red Flags to Watch Out For


Not all contractors operate at the same standard. Here are warning signs to keep an eye on:


- Unclear estimates or suspiciously low quotes

- Hesitance to provide proof of insurance and licensing

- Lack of written agreements or vague contract terms

- Limited local references or poor online reviews
